Radiographic contrast is the density difference between neighboring regions on a plain radiograph. High radiographic contrast is observed in radiographs where density differences are notably distinguished (black to white). Low radiographic contrast is seen on radiographic images where …

WebThe difference between low-contrast and high-contrast photos is the amount of contrast (or difference in value) in the image. A low-contrast image has less difference between light and dark areas, whereas high-contrast images have a greater difference between light and dark areas. WebLow-contrast resolution refers to the ability to identify small objects with only slightly different relaxation times from background. The ACR phantom uses a series of disks with small holes arranged as a circle of 10 spokes. A score is assigned based on the number of complete spokes identified.
